Z tego przewodnika dowiesz się, jak używać kreatora e-maili przy użyciu interfejsu API Dokumentów Google.
Wprowadzenie
Serwis e-mail pobiera wartości z wierszy arkusza kalkulacyjnego lub innego źródła danych i wstawia je do szablonu dokumentu. Dzięki temu możesz utworzyć jedną zasadę główną dokument (szablon), na podstawie którego można wygenerować wiele podobnych dokumentów, każdy dostosowane zgodnie ze scalanymi danymi. Wynik nie musi być używany do pocztą lub listami, ale może służyć do dowolnego celu, takiego jak generowanie grupy faktur od klientów.
Kreator e-maili jest dostępny od dawna, podmiotów przetwarzających dane i jest częścią wielu przepływów pracy w firmie. Zgodnie z założeniami uporządkować dane jako po jednym rekordzie w wierszu, przy czym kolumny reprezentują pola w jak w poniższej tabeli:
Nazwa | Adres | Strefa | |
---|---|---|---|
1 | UrbanPq | ul. Polna 123 | zachód |
2 | Pawxana | ul. Polna 13 | południe |
Przykładowa aplikacja na tej stronie pokazuje, jak korzystać z Dokumentów Google, Arkuszy i interfejsów API Dysku, aby wyodrębnić szczegółowe informacje na temat działania kreatora e-maili, chroniące użytkowników przed wdrożeniem potencjalnych problemów. Więcej informacji o tym przykładzie w Pythonie znajdziesz: GitHub .
Przykładowa aplikacja
Ta przykładowa aplikacja kopiuje główny szablon, a następnie scala zmienne z szablonu wybrane źródło danych do każdej kopii. Aby wypróbować tę przykładową aplikację, skonfiguruj szablon:
- Utwórz plik Dokumentów. Wybierz szablonu, którego chcesz użyć.
- Zanotuj identyfikator dokumentu z nowego pliku. Więcej informacji znajdziesz w sekcji Dokument Identyfikator.
- Ustaw zmienną
DOCS_FILE_ID
na identyfikator dokumentu. - Zastąp informacje o kontaktach zmiennymi symboli zastępczych szablonu, które aplikacja scali z wybranymi danymi.
Oto przykładowy list z symbolami zastępczymi, które można scalać z prawdziwymi danymi ze źródła, np. aplikacji tekstowych lub Arkuszy. Tak wygląda ten szablon:
Następnie jako źródło danych wybierz zwykły tekst lub Arkusze.
za pomocą zmiennej SOURCE
. Domyślnie jest to zwykły tekst, co oznacza
przykładowe dane korzystają ze zmiennej TEXT_SOURCE_DATA
. Do źródła danych z:
Arkusze, zaktualizuj zmienną SOURCE
do wartości 'sheets'
i wskaż ją
do naszej próbki
arkusz
(lub własnej), ustawiając zmienną SHEETS_FILE_ID
.
Arkusz wygląda tak:
Wypróbuj aplikację z naszych przykładowych danych, a potem dostosuj ją do swoich danych i przypadku użycia. aplikacja wiersza poleceń działa w ten sposób:
- Konfiguracja
- Pobieranie danych ze źródła danych
- Zapętlaj każdy wiersz danych
- Utwórz kopię szablonu
- Scal kopię z danymi
- Link wyjściowy do nowo scalonego dokumentu
Wszystkie nowo scalone litery będą też widoczne na Moim dysku użytkownika. An przykład scalonej litery wygląda mniej więcej tak:
Kod źródłowy
Python
Więcej informacji znajdziesz w pliku README
i pełnym kodzie źródłowym aplikacji.
znajdziesz na stronie GitHub aplikacji na przykład
repo.
Powiązane artykuły
- Wysyłanie spersonalizowanych e-maili za pomocą kreatora e-maili
- Tworzenie kreatora e-maili za pomocą Gmaila Arkusze Google